Alert: Crumbline order-cutoff breach

Heads up — this fires when an order for Maplet Bakery sneaks in after the 2 p.m. next-day cutoff. Usually it's a timezone hiccup in the storefront, not an actual late order. Check the order timestamp first; if it's genuinely late, flag it for the fulfillment crew rather than cancelling. Step-by-step handling instructions are on the page below.

operations page: https://confluence.lumicsys.internal/projects/display/projects/display

Summary: The staging and production instances of the Carthwell text-ingest pipeline have diverged in their encoding-detection settings. Staging falls back to permissive Latin-1 sniffing, while production rejects ambiguous byte sequences outright, which masks a potential smuggling vector when files are re-served. We reconciled both environments against the approved baseline and disabled the legacy sniffer module. For the security review, the configuration now applied identically to both environments is recorded below.

settings of fahag-haduf:
[ulaox]
port = 8443
region = south-2
host = ulaox.lumiccorp.internal
timeout_ms = 500
retries = 8

## Escalation: Payroll Export Format Change

Scope: Tillgate payroll exports to the Fernwick clearing house. Their spec changes quarterly; ours must match or files get rejected silently.

Steps:
1. Confirm rejection in the `export-status` table. Status `FMT_ERR` means spec drift.
2. Do NOT hand-edit export files. Ever.
3. Check the format-version flag in `payroll.toml` against the current Fernwick spec doc.
4. If mismatched, page the integrations on-call.
5. If the spec doc itself is stale, escalate to the integrations lead directly.

escalation mailbox, kaweg-kahif: druwyn.sordor@nelvroworks.corp